Msjora's mask takes place immediately after ocarina. For the events in Windwaker to be true, Majora's Mask can't have happened.BigBallinStalin wrote:The timeline doesn't split after the Ocarina of Time. That's just crazy talk.
However, Twilight Princess references events in Majora's Mask, but not the Windwaker timeline.
So there must be some split, or else severe retconning.
